2024年,全球胺基酸类生物刺激素市场规模达14亿美元,预计2034年将以7.9%的复合年增长率成长,达到30亿美元。全球对永续农业解决方案的需求不断增长,这些解决方案旨在提高产量并增强植物的抗逆性,推动了这一增长。氨基酸类生物刺激素源自甘氨酸、脯氨酸、L-精氨酸和丙氨酸等天然化合物,因其能够提高作物产量、促进养分吸收以及增强对干旱、高温和盐碱等非生物胁迫因素的抵抗力而日益受到青睐。它们在改善土壤健康、植物代谢和作物整体品质方面发挥着重要作用,也正推动其在农业实践中的广泛应用。

随着消费者日益重视环保食品生产,对绿色农业投入品的需求持续成长,胺基酸生物刺激素已成为现代农业食品体系的关键组成部分。这些天然投入品不仅符合永续农业实践,还能为减少农业对化学品的依赖提供实际的解决方案。随着在保持作物高产量的同时尽量减少环境影响的压力日益增大,农民开始转向使用氨基酸生物刺激素,因为它们能够改善土壤健康,减少作物因胁迫而遭受的损失,并提高养分利用率。促进永续农业的监管政策以及对清洁标籤、有机和可追溯食品日益增长的需求也推动了这一转变。

叶面施肥由于其快速吸收率和能够为处于逆境中的植物提供即时益处的能力,将在2024年占据40.1%的市场份额。这种方法被广泛用于促进养分吸收,并提高水果和蔬菜等作物的耐受性。土壤施肥也在稳步发展,因其能够长期改善土壤微生物活性、养分利用率和植物整体活力而闻名。此外,市场对颗粒、封装和奈米输送系统的兴趣日益浓厚,这些系统可以控制养分释放,并支持精准农业技术。

脯胺酸仍然是市场上最重要的氨基酸之一,2024年的估值为4.314亿美元。其价值在于增强植物的抗旱性、促进代谢稳定性以及支持植物的逆境恢復。除脯胺酸外,甘胺酸也因其螯合特性而变得越来越重要,这种特性可以提高营养物质的生物利用度,并刺激植物的强劲生长。

美国胺基酸类生物刺激素市场占80.1%的市场份额,2024年市场规模达3.795亿美元。受更有效率、更永续的农业实践推动,美国市场正在显着扩张。随着人们对土壤退化、气候变迁和生产力需求日益增长的担忧,氨基酸类生物刺激素正被用作维持作物健康并以可持续方式提高产量的可靠工具。

积极影响胺基酸类生物刺激素市场的关键公司包括科迪华公司 (Corteva, Inc.)、联合磷化有限公司 (UPL Limited)、味之素株式会社 (Ajinomoto Co., Inc.)、巴斯夫公司 (BASF SE) 和嘉吉公司 (Cargill, Inc.)。为了加强在胺基酸类生物刺激素市场的地位,各公司正在优先考虑注重创新、永续性和区域扩张的策略。各公司正在投资先进的研发,以开发更有针对性和更有效率的配方,以满足特定作物类型和环境条件。许多公司正在与农业科技公司和研究机构建立策略合作伙伴关係,将生物刺激素整合到精准农业解决方案中。各公司也正在扩大其分销网络和生产能力,以满足不断增长的全球需求。透过专有胺基酸混合物和客製化解决方案实现产品差异化是重点,而围绕永续性和有机农业的强大品牌建设进一步提高了市场知名度和消费者信任度。

The Global Amino Acid-Based Biostimulants Market was valued at USD 1.4 billion in 2024 and is estimated to grow at a CAGR of 7.9% to reach USD 3 billion by 2034. This growth is being fueled by the rising global demand for sustainable agricultural solutions that promote higher yields and improved plant resilience. Amino acid biostimulants, derived from naturally occurring compounds like glycine, proline, l-arginine, and alanine, are gaining traction due to their ability to boost crop productivity, support nutrient uptake, and strengthen resistance against abiotic stress factors like drought, heat, and salinity. Their role in enhancing soil health, plant metabolism, and overall crop quality is also driving strong adoption across farming practices.

With growing consumer focus on eco-friendly food production, the demand for green farming inputs continues to rise, positioning amino acid biostimulants as a key component in modern agri-food systems. These natural inputs not only align with sustainable agricultural practices but also offer a practical solution to reduce chemical dependency in farming. As pressure intensifies to minimize environmental impact while maintaining high crop productivity, farmers are turning to amino acid biostimulants for their ability to support soil health, reduce stress-related crop losses, and enhance nutrient efficiency. This shift is also being supported by regulatory policies promoting sustainable farming and a rising demand for clean-label, organic, and traceable food products.

The foliar application segment holds a 40.1% share in 2024, due to its rapid absorption rate and ability to provide immediate benefits to plants under stress. This method is widely used for boosting nutrient uptake and improving tolerance in crops like fruits and vegetables. Soil application is also expanding steadily, known for supporting long-term improvements in soil microbial activity, nutrient availability, and overall plant vigor. In addition, the market is seeing increasing interest in granular, encapsulated, and nano-delivery systems, which allow for controlled nutrient release and precision agriculture techniques.

The proline remains one of the most significant amino acids in the market, with a valuation of USD 431.4 million in 2024. Its value lies in its role in enhancing drought resistance, promoting metabolic stability, and supporting stress recovery in plants. Alongside proline, glycine is also becoming increasingly important due to its chelating properties, which improve nutrient bioavailability and stimulate robust plant growth.

United States Amino Acid-Based Biostimulants Market held an 80.1% share, generating USD 379.5 million in 2024. The U.S. is seeing notable market expansion driven by a push for more efficient and sustainable farming practices. Amid growing concerns over soil degradation, climate change, and productivity demands, amino acid biostimulants are being adopted as reliable tools to maintain crop health and improve yield outcomes in a sustainable way.

Key companies actively shaping the Amino Acid-Based Biostimulants Market include Corteva, Inc., UPL Limited, Ajinomoto Co., Inc., BASF SE, and Cargill, Inc. To strengthen their presence in the amino acid-based biostimulants market, companies are prioritizing strategies that focus on innovation, sustainability, and regional expansion. Firms are investing in advanced R&D to develop more targeted and efficient formulations that cater to specific crop types and environmental conditions. Many are forming strategic partnerships with agri-tech companies and research institutions to integrate biostimulants into precision farming solutions. Companies are also expanding their distribution networks and production capacity to meet the rising global demand. Product differentiation through proprietary amino acid blends and customized solutions is a key focus, while strong branding around sustainability and organic agriculture further enhances market visibility and consumer trust.
